Cabaret_for_a_CauseLorenzo's Restaurant, Bar & Cabaret will be donating 100% of ticket sales from their Natalie Douglas cabaret show to aid Haiti through a direct donation to Doctors Without Borders, an international medical humanitarian organization created by doctors and journalists to provide aid to countries threatened by violence, epidemics, malnutrition or natural disasters. Having helped raise over $250,000 in direct aid for Hurricane Katrina Victims in 2005, Hilton Garden Inn owners, Lois and Richard Nicotra (and Natalie Douglas) are honored to be able to provide assistance to Haiti during this time of devastation and need.

 

Friday, February 26th  with dinner at 7:30pm and show at 9:30pm, direct from Birdland, critically acclaimed 7-time MAC Award winner,

Natalie Douglas brings songs & stories of dignity, humor, beauty, pain and ultimately triumph in celebration
of Black History Month. The 2008 Major Jazz Artist and Nightlife Award Winner will debut her brand new show
A Change Is Gonna Come on Lorenzo’s Cabaret stage.

Natalie, with Musical Director Tedd Firth and her band of
Broadway All-Stars, will musically revisit historical eras and
milestones in a not-to-be-missed evening featuring tunes
like "Wade in the Water," "Four Women," "Now!"
and of course, "A Change is Gonna Come."
